"use strict"; // THESE HAVE BEEN REMOVED IN v2.0 // Justification: These helpers encourage usage of observable inside of presentation components. This violates // the smart/dumb (a.k.a. container/presentational) pattern. To not encourage new users to bad practices, they are not // exposed anymore.
